zoukankan      html  css  js  c++  java
  • 给js设定一个统一的入口

    javascript是种脚本语言,浏览器下载到哪儿就会运行到哪儿,这样的特性会为编程提供方便,但也easy使程序过于凌乱。支离破碎。

    js从功能上能够分为两大部分——框架部分和应用部分,框架部分提供的是对js代码的组织作用。包含定义全局变量、命名空间方法等,每一个页面都会有同样或相似的框架。应用部分提供的是页面功能逻辑。不同页面会有不同的功能,不同页面应用部分的代码也不尽同样。

    给应用部分的js代码一个统一的入口。即:

    <script type="text/javascript">
       function init(){
       //==================================================
       //        凝视
       //        功能、project师名称、project师联系方式、时间
       //=================================================
          (function(){
              ……aaaaaaaaaaa
           })();
           (function(){ 
              ……bbbbbbbb    
          })(); 
      }
    </script>
    

     

    页面最下方调用init()函数就可以

    //=======init()调用属于框架部分代码==========
    
    <script type="text/javascript"> 
       init();
    </script>
    
    //=======init()调用属于框架部分代码=========
    

     

    注:框架部分代码主要分为:

    1、命名空间函数定义

    2、function init(){ }  其内写应用部分的js

    3、init()函数的调用【以防主体内没有书写init(),但调用,可採用下面书写方式】

    <script type="…">
       if(init){
          init();
       }
    </script>
    


     

查看全文
  • 相关阅读:
    屏蔽/捕获并输出错误
    物理机转Hyper-V虚拟机
    Windows Server 2012无法安装 .NET3.5-安装角色或功能失败,找不到源文件
    IDRAC 固件升级操:
    网卡启动安装dell服务器OS
    服务器指定网卡进行备份数据避免影响业务口
    【转载】用户通过WEB方式更改AD域帐户密码
    Windows运维之Windows8.1-KB2999226-x64安装提示 此更新不适用你的计算机
    Exchange 退信550 5.1.11 RESOLVER.ADR.ExRecipNotFound
    优酷kux视频转MP4
  • 原文地址:https://www.cnblogs.com/ldxsuanfa/p/10614157.html
  • Copyright © 2011-2022 走看看